ZIP code 57311 covers 475.3 square miles in Alexandria, Hanson County, South Dakota (a standard USPS delivery area), with a modest 1,616 residents on file, a density of 3 people per square mile, in the Chicago time zone.

ZIP 57311 lands in the middle-income range, with a median household income of $103,839 (36% above the average South Dakota ZIP), while per-capita income is $45,968. Both reported hardship measures are comparatively low in absolute terms: poverty is 2.5% and unemployment is 0.7%. Median home value is $186,800 (3% below the average South Dakota ZIP) and median rent is $781; 89.5% of occupied homes are owner-occupied.

Educational attainment sits below the national norm: 24.7%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, the median age is 41.5, and the average commute is 20 minutes. What businesses operate in this ZIP?

Census Bureau data shows 27 business establishments in ZIP 57311, employing approximately 184 people with a combined annual payroll of $7,581,000.
